At the Interview Tomorrow — What to Actually Say

Most last-minute show money interviews go smoothly because the documentation itself is straightforward. But if the officer asks about recent deposits or fund timing, you need to answer factually and calmly. Here's how to handle the common questions.

"When was this money deposited?"

Answer honestly with the date. There's nothing wrong with a recent deposit if you can explain where it came from. "My father transferred funds for my education" or "This is from a fixed deposit that matured last week" are perfectly acceptable answers — as long as they're true and supported by the source of funds letter you're carrying.

"Why is this large deposit so recent?"

Have one clear, true reason ready: a family transfer, sale of an asset, FD maturity, gift, inheritance, or sponsor's contribution. Don't invent a complex story — just state the actual source and offer to show the source of funds letter that documents it.

"Has anyone arranged this money for you?"

Embassies sometimes ask this directly. The honest answer is that you are the account holder, the funds are in your account, and the source is documented in your source of funds letter. A legitimate show money service does not change either of those facts — the bank, the account, and the funds are all real.

When It's Too Late — and What to Do Instead

If your interview is in the next few hours and there's genuinely no time left, the calmest move is to email or call the embassy or VFS centre first thing in the morning and request a rescheduled appointment. Most embassies allow one rescheduling without penalty. You'll typically be offered a slot 2-7 working days later, which gives you ample time to arrange proper documentation.

A short delay is almost always recoverable. A rejection on your application history, on the other hand, follows you for years — and any future visa application to any country will ask whether you've been previously refused.
